General Information
Title: Walmer (In one harmonious cheerful song)
Composer: Thomas Clark
Lyricist: Philip Doddridge
Number of voices: 4vv Voicing: SATB
Genre: Sacred, Hymn
Language: English
Instruments: a cappella
Published: 1808

Original text and translations
English text
CCXXXII Christ's Sheep given by the Father and guarded by Omnipotence - John x 29 30
1 In one harmonious cheerful song,
Ye happy saints, combine;
Loud let it sound from ev'ry tongue,
The Saviour is divine
2 The least, the feeblest of the sheep
To him the father gave;
Kind is his heart the charge to keep,
And strong his arm to save
3 In Christ the almighty Father dwells,
And Christ and he are one;
The rebel power, which Christ assails,
Attacks the eternal throne.
4 That hand which heaven and earth sustains,
And bars the gates of hell,
And rivets Satan down in chains,
Shall guard his chosen well.
5 Now let the infernal lion roar,
How vain his threats appear!
When he can match Jehovah's power,
I will begin to fear.
